#010e4b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#010e4b is composed of 0.4% red, 5.5%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 81.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 229.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 14.9%. #010e4b color hex could be obtained by blending #021c96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#010e4b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#010e4b has RGB values of R:1, G:14,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 69195.

Shades and Tints of #010e4b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000311 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#010e4b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242528 is the less saturated color, while #010e4b is the most saturated one.
